Angiogenesis plays an important role in the proliferation and metastasis mechanisms of malignant tumors. Vascular endothelial growth factor (VEGF), a group of cytokines that contribute to angiogenesis and vasculogenesis. This study aimed to investigate the serum VEGF-A concentrations in dogs with various proliferative diseases. A total of 202 dogs that were histopathologically diagnosed with proliferative diseases were included in the study. Serum VEGF-A concentrations were measured using enzyme-linked immunosorbent assay. Median serum VEGF-A concentrations in dogs were as follows: healthy dogs, 4 pg/ml [0–21 pg/ml]; hepatocellular carcinoma, 30 pg/ml [0–158 pg/ml, P=<0.001]; hepatocellular adenoma, 32 pg/ml [0–49 pg/ml, P=0.003]; hepatic nodular hyperplasia, 18 pg/ml [0–51 pg/ml, P=0.595]; adrenal pheochromocytoma, 32 pg/ml [0–187 pg/ml, P=<0.001]; adrenocortical carcinoma, 32 pg/ml [3–161 pg/ml, P=0.002]; adrenocortical adenoma, 27 pg/ml [0–106 pg/ml, P=0.005]; colorectal adenocarcinoma, 36 pg/ml [0–75 pg/ml, P=0.002]; colorectal adenoma, 43 pg/ml [0–48 pg/ml, P=0.144]; inflammatory colorectal polyps, 37 pg/ml [0–111 pg/ml, P=<0.001]; pulmonary adenocarcinoma, 35 pg/ml [4–107 pg/ml, P=0.002]; pulmonary histiocytic sarcoma, 35 pg/ml [0–131 pg/ml, P=0.016]; and follicular thyroid carcinoma, 35 pg/ml [0–106 pg/ml, P=0.009]. The serum VEGF-A concentrations were significantly higher in dogs with neoplastic lesions compared to healthy dogs, except for colorectal adenoma. High serum VEGF-A concentrations were observed in dogs with proliferative diseases. The present study suggests that angiogenesis-inhibiting therapy, which targets VEGF-A, may be useful for canine neoplastic diseases.  相似文献

During storage studies on asparagus spears packed in plastic film and held at 15°C, a Penicillium fungus was associated with subsequent spoilage. On the basis of colony characteristics, the isolate was identified as Penicillium hirsutum Diercks. This report is the first of Penicillium hirsutum causing spoilage of asparagus spears in Japan. Inoculation tests showed that among all the Penicillium species tested in this study only the identified fungus was able to infect asparagus spears.  相似文献

The association between blood calcium levels and electrocardiographic variables was compared in 137 normal parturient and 36 peripartum recumbent Holstein cows to determine whether hypocalcemia in peripartum dairy cows can be rapidly diagnosed using electrocardiograph. Inverse of STc (ST peak interval/SS interval0.5) and blood ionized calcium or serum calcium concentrations were strongly correlated, and both correlation coefficients were 0.81 (P<0.001). The 95% prediction interval indicated that cows with STc >0.385 ± 0.001 sec are very likely to be hypocalcemic (blood ionized or serum calcium concentrations of <0.9 mmol/l or <7.5 mg/dl, respectively). These findings indicate that hypocalcemia in parturient cows can be non-invasively estimated using the STc.  相似文献

Photosynthesis is reversibly inhibited by exposing plants to SO2. The formation of α-hydroxy sulfonate in the exposed plants is suggested as one of the effects, because this compound inhibits glycolic oxidase which is necessary in the glycolic acid pathway. The suppression of the glycolic acid path should affect various aspects of metabolism in plants, particularly the reduction of the biosynthesis of glycine and serine. In this paper, the biosynthesis of these amino acids in plants exposed to SO2 was investigated to estimate the significance of the formation of α-hydroxy sulfonate in the plants. The results show that photosynthetic formation of serine was reduced in the exposed plants, and that α-hydroxy sulfonate was formed.  相似文献

Countries in Sub-Saharan Africa (SSA) that depend on foreign aid once political independence is gained, continue to be affected by changing aid modalities led by aid communities. It has been claimed that previous irrigation programs in SSA have not improved agricultural production as expected, and that the budget for implementation of further irrigation development has then been decreased. As a result, small-scale operations, which are part of participatory integrated rural development (PIRD), have become mainstream in the implementation of irrigation development in SSA. A small-scale irrigation development (SSID) was considered capable of attracting initial investment, required shorter construction periods, was comparatively easy to design, farmers were able to maintain the system themselves, and it had a lesser environmental impact. In general, to achieve a sustainable irrigation scheme, three systems must be established: a “water utilization system”; an “operation and maintenance (O&M) system”; and a “succession system”. This paper discusses SSID in SSA with regard to a number of important factors, i.e., environmental, economic, and social factors, all of which impact on the sustainability of SSID. The progress of low-input, effective, and sustainable irrigation development (LESID) and the impact of changing aid modalities is followed in three countries, Ghana, Malawi, and Tanzania. In addition, the future effective implementation of SSID by way of LESID in other SSA countries is discussed. A self-supported SSID (as employed in Malawi) is currently considered the most appropriate LESID for least developed countries (LDCs) in SSA.  相似文献

There have been several papers dealing with the difference in chemical composition between callus tissue and normal parent tissue. WEINSTEIN, TULECKE, NICKELL, and LAURENCOT (1–3) revealed, in a series of papers, that the contents of amino acids, sugars, and nucleic acids often differed strikingly between callus and normal tissue of Agave toumeyana Trel. (1), Ginkgo biloba, L. (2), and PAUL's scarlet rose (3). STEWARD, THOMPSON, and POLLARD (4) also reported that the content of some amino acids of rapidly growing and randomly proliferating tissue is outstandingly different from that of normal tissue.  相似文献
